Nonmonotonic d sub x sup 2 - sub y sup 2 Superconducting Order Parameter in Nd sub 2-x Ce sub x CuO sub 4
01 January 2002
Low energy polarized electronic Raman scattering from electron doped Nd sub 2-x Ce sub x CuO sub 4 single crystal with T sub c = 23 K has been studied using excitation energies from 1.55 to 3.05 eV. The data has been found to be consistent with nonmonotonic d-wave superconducting order parameter with a maximum gap value of 4.2 k sub B T sub c at the Fermi surface intercepts with the antiferromagnetic Brillouin zone (the "hot spots") and a smaller gap value of 3.1 k sub B T sub c at the Brillouin zone boundary.
